The Regulatory Advisor is a part of Chevron's Mid-Continent Business Unit (MCBU), with a primary asset base in the Permian Basin. The position is within the Business Unit's Regulatory Team and focuses on providing technical guidance on a wide range of regulatory issues including state and federal regulations, policy, and statute, applicable to MCBU oil and gas operations in Texas. The Regulatory Advisor provides support to project teams across multiple business unit functions regarding regulatory issues, permitting processes/applications, permitting strategies, registrations, notices, and various compliance reports for both factory and base operations.

Responsibilities for this position may include but are not limited to:
  • Advising on regulatory, compliance, and advocacy solutions and strategies in accordance with Federal and State agencies including Railroad Commission of Texas (RRC), Texas Commission on Environmental Quality (TCEQ), Texas General Land Office (GLO), University Lands (UL), US Fish & Wildlife Service (USFWS), US Environmental Protection Agency (USEPA), and local county or city agencies.
  • Establishing and maintaining networks with internal and external stakeholders to serve as a direct point of contact for MCBU for resolution of critical regulatory issues and for supporting agency relationships.
  • Working cross-functionally with Operations, Asset Development, Facility Engineering, Land, Legal, etc. to ensure stakeholders understand regulatory expectations and requirements, particularly as related to new or changed rules or statute.
  • Reviewing proposed legislation or regulation and evaluating potential impacts to the business unit and supporting development of policy positions.
  • Participating as a representative of Chevron with local trade association committees and workgroups and advocating for MCBU positions.
  • Coordinating responses to inquiries by government entities and regulatory agencies.
  • Developing and leading implementation plans for new or significantly revised regulations or new company activities.
  • Fostering a culture of collaboration with internal and external stakeholders.
